POMONA, New Jersey, Aug. 12 [TNSscienceresearch] -- Richard Stockton College/Stockton University issued the following news:
A large majority of opioid overdose victims in Atlantic County who received naloxone from an emergency responder survived the overdose, according to a study by Stockton University.
The study also showed that a majority of overdose victims during the study timeframe were male (71%) and white (73%).
